Transaction 6476612caf4d98b2a549450634afb96f981be236987690be71ab37cdde945125
1 Input
1 Output
-
6476612caf4d98b2a549450634afb96f981be236987690be71ab37cdde945125: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 313443dc76d5ab2a2be113ca532aeef8fbbab477748ddbb8d001b996e242bff6
- address
- bc1pxy6y8hrk6k4j52lpz099x2hwlram4drhwjxahwxsqxuedcjzhlmqryp83q